What is a health and wellness coach?
A health and wellness coach is a trained guide who partners with you to clarify your goals, build sustainable habits, and support your overall well-being (spirit, mind, and body). Unlike a therapist or doctor, a coach focuses on where you're going, not just where you've been, helping you take intentional steps toward the life you were created to live.

12
I am going to therapy for stress management, anxiety, and/or depression. Are you able to work synonymous with my therapist? Is that allowed?
Absolutely! Honestly, the two go hand in hand. Therapy and coaching serve different but complementary purposes. Your therapist helps you heal; your coach helps you grow. Please note that Dorsia is a certified health and wellness coach, not a licensed therapist, and does not provide mental health treatment or diagnosis. She welcomes the opportunity to be part of your wider support system and will always work within her professional scope to ensure your coaching experience supports, never disrupts, the work you're already doing.
